Abstract

Fenomena blaming the victim pada kasus pelecehan seksual di lingkup perguruan tinggi masih banyak terjadi. Korban justru dianggap sebagai pemicu atau penyebab terjadinya pelecehan seksual oleh pelaku kejahatan, khususnya di perguruan tinggi. Penelitian ini menggunakan tipe penulisan Doctrinal Research dengan menggunakan bahan hukum primer, sekunder dan tersier. Teknik pengumpulan bahan hukum dilakukan dengan sistem kartu dan menggunakan pendekatan perundang-undangan pendekatan fakta dan pendekatan analisis konseptual. Hasil dari penelitian ini adalah dengan hadirnya Permendikbud Ristek No. 30 Tahun 2021 dan peraturan perundang-undangan lain yang mengatur mengenai korban pelecehan seksual, diharapkan dapat meminimalisir kasus pelecehan seksual dan korban tidak akan takut lagi untuk melaporkan kasus yang terjadi. Selain itu juga hadirnya UU No. 31 Tahun 2014 diharapkan melindungi para korban pelecehan seksual agar tidak mengalami intervensi dan diskriminasi (blaming the victim) oleh pihak-pihak tertentu.

Abstract

This study aims to examine the normative gap in the regulation of Intellectual Property (IP) valuation as an asset within the Indonesian legal system. As an intangible asset, Intellectual Property possesses significant economic value and has increasingly been recognized as an asset that can be utilized in business activities and financing schemes, including as collateral. However, Indonesia currently lacks comprehensive legal provisions governing the standards, methods, and mechanisms for the valuation of Intellectual Property. This research employs a normative legal research method using statutory and conceptual approaches. The findings reveal that the existing legal framework does not provide adequate legal certainty regarding the valuation process of Intellectual Property, particularly concerning valuation standards and the institutions authorized to conduct such valuations. This condition creates various obstacles to the utilization of Intellectual Property as an economic asset, especially in legal relationships involving creditors and debtors. Therefore, this study recommends the establishment of a clearer, more integrated, and comprehensive regulatory framework on Intellectual Property valuation to ensure legal certainty and support the optimal utilization of Intellectual Property as a valuable economic asset.
